    Irregular Migration : A case study of Italy

    One of the concerns of the current study is to analyse empirically and theoretically the economic and political causes of irregular migration to Italy in order to proceed with the critical estimation of the national, international and partly supranational migration policies. Since several theories will be applied during the study it will enable me to fully describe the phenomena of the irregular migration and modern enslavement of the irregular immigrants on Italian territory. I will disregard the fact that each theory is criticised on the grounds of being too concentrated on a few aspects of the phenomena and lacking the focus on all of its aspects due to the fact that the joint use of several theories provides a broader outlook. However, one crucial critique will be taken into closer consideration. Thus, the closer study of the phenomenon of modern slavery, strongly interconnected with the irregularity of migration, the duality of the Italian economy and the restrictive migration policies will bring together both the political and economic approaches to migration, whose split appears as the central critique for a great number of IR theories.12 In the normative part of the study I will focus on the critical analysis of the criminal status of the irregular immigrants assigned to them by the Italian migration policies and the Schengen Treaty of the EU in order to prove that instead of a criminal status, a victim status should be given to all immigrants, regardless of whether they were trafficked into Italian territory or crossed the border on their own free will. Additionally, in the normative part of the thesis I will compare and analyse scholars’ previous findings related to the possible amendments to the existing policies and propose my own conclusions and suggestions of how the laws, policies and governmental focuses “ought to be” changed

    Stating Diagnosis of Current State of Electric Furnace Transformer on the Basis of Analysis of Partial Discharges

    The article is dedicated to research of the technical state of a furnace transformer. The study was conducted on the basis of statistical processing of continuously measured parameters of partial discharges (PD). The authors characterize the causes of PD occurrence and their impact on the insulation condition. The article provides information on the on-line monitoring system applied at high-voltage transformers of superpowered arc steel-melting furnaces and ladle furnaces at metallurgical plants. The system implements (among other methods) the method of diagnosing the insulation state by means of mathematical processing of PD parameters. Continuously measured values are apparent charge and the parameter called partial discharge intensity (PDI) characterizing the power and intensity of PD. The authors studied the parameter trends and conducted the statistical processing of the measurements results. In addition, the authors give the rationale for the application of the parameter “reciprocal stochastic connection force” between the PD amplitude and PDI as a generalized criterion of the insulation state and failure localization. The article compares trends of power and PD amplitude at various transformer technical states (before and after unscheduled repair). The authors confirm the possibility to diagnose emerging defects by comparing the correlation factors of these dependences. An example of defect occurrence and its location is provided. As a result, the authors manage to prove the efficiency of the proposed method of analysis of the high-voltage transformer state. This research has produced an integrated approach that enables on-the-go technical diagnosis, fault localization, and accident prevention. The key product of this research is a transformer diagnosis method based on processing the data of online PD monitoring. To that end, the proposed method uses statistical toolkits available for a PC. The areas for further prospective research are outlined. The authors also give recommendations on a more extensive application of the developed method
